OOSH Coordinator (Permanent Part time)
Lead an OOSH service delivering high-quality before and after school care where children feel safe, valued, supported and inspired every day.
About the Role
Nabiac Kids Shack is a community-based, not-for-profit Outside School Hours Care (OOSH) service located in Nabiac, NSW. We are seeking an enthusiastic and experienced OOSH Coordinator to lead our small, welcoming service.
This permanent part-time leadership role offers the opportunity to manage the day-to-day operations of the service while working directly with children and families. The position includes flexible administration hours, allowing you to effectively manage operational responsibilities while maintaining a healthy work-life balance.
Hours of Work
- Permanent Part-Time – 30 hours per week
- 25 hours working directly with children
- 5 hours dedicated to administration and Educational Leader responsibilities
- Core contact hours are 7.00am–9.00am and 2.30pm–5.30pm, Monday to Friday.
- Administration hours can be worked flexibly by agreement.
- During Vacation Care, you may be required to work up to 38 hours per week.
Key Responsibilities
- Oversee the daily operation of the OOSH service.
- Lead the planning and delivery of engaging, age-appropriate educational and recreational programs.
- Ensure compliance with the National Quality Framework, Education and Care Services National Law and Regulations, and service policies.
- Foster positive relationships with children, families, the school and the wider community.
- Support and mentor a small team of educators to maintain a positive and collaborative culture.
- Manage enrolments, administration, record keeping and reporting requirements.
- Work collaboratively with the Management Committee to support continuous improvement and service growth.
- Maintain a safe, inclusive and child-focused environment where every child can thrive.
About You
You will be a confident and organised leader who is passionate about providing high-quality care for school-aged children.
You will have
- A Diploma qualification in Early Childhood Education and Care, School Age Education and Care, or a related field.
- At least two years' experience in a leadership or coordinator role within an OOSH or education and care setting.
- A sound understanding of the National Quality Framework, National Regulations and My Time, Our Place.
- Excellent leadership, communication and organisational skills.
- The ability to build positive relationships with children, families and colleagues.
- A current Working with Children Check.
- Current First Aid, CPR, Asthma and Anaphylaxis qualifications (or willingness to obtain).
